@react-native-oh-tpl/react-native-qr-decode-image-camera
Version:
Decode react native from gallery and camera
15 lines (14 loc) • 529 B
JavaScript
import QRscanner from './src/QRScanner'
import { NativeModules } from 'react-native';
import { Platform, TurboModuleRegistry } from "react-native"
var getQr = TurboModuleRegistry ?
TurboModuleRegistry.get('QrDecodeImageCameraNativeModule') : NativeModules.QRScanReader;
const QRreader = (fileUrl) => {
if (Platform.OS == 'harmony') {
return getQr.QRreader(fileUrl)
} else {
var QRScanReader = NativeModules.QRScanReader;
return QRScanReader.readerQR(fileUrl);
}
}
export { QRscanner, QRreader }